Understanding Stroke and Its Effects
A stroke happens when blood flow to the brain is interrupted, either by a clot or by bleeding. The brain cells starved of oxygen begin to die, leading to lasting damage. The severity depends on the type and duration of the stroke, but the effects can include:
- Weakness or paralysis, often on one side of the body.
- Trouble speaking or understanding language.
- Difficulty swallowing food or liquids.
- Loss of balance and coordination.
- Cognitive challenges such as memory or concentration issues.
- Emotional changes like depression or sudden mood swings.

Chronic Stroke Treatment in Dubai
Not all stroke challenges appear immediately. Some issues become more visible over time. This is known as the chronic phase of stroke recovery. At Kent Healthcare, we specialize in chronic stroke treatment in Dubai, helping patients who continue to face limitations months or even years after their stroke.
Chronic symptoms can include:
- Muscle stiffness and spasticity.
- Long-term mobility issues requiring walking aids.
- Ongoing speech and communication difficulties.
- Persistent swallowing problems (dysphagia).
- Fatigue and reduced endurance.
- Emotional or psychological distress.
With chronic stroke treatment in Dubai, patients can still achieve significant improvements. The brain’s ability to adapt, known as neuroplasticity, allows progress to happen at any stage with the right therapy and persistence.
